During the Battle of Salamis in 480 BCE, a pivotal moment in the Persian Wars. According to ancient Greek historian Herodotus, just before the battle, the Athenians saw an owl perched on a statue of Athena, a sign they interpreted as a divine omen. The owl, sacred to Athena, was seen as a symbol of victory and wisdom. The Athenians took this as a blessing from the goddess, and their fleet went on to defeat the much larger Persian navy. This event reinforced the owl's association with Athens and its connection to strategic wisdom and success in battle.
